The apparatus for measuring rheologic properties of a medium comprises a rotor (6') immersed in the medium which is integral with a permanent magnet (35) and is actuated by an electromagnetic field rotatable or rotationally orientable and generated by fixed coils (14, 14', 14'', 14'''). The rotation angle of the rotor (6') with respect to the actuation field will be measured (9, 10) without mechanical intervention. It is thus possible to measure the cutting effort, the viscosity or other elastic or plastic properties of the medium. The actuation of the rotor as well as the measurement of the rotation angle will be implemented without involving mechanical parts in motion by means of the wall of a closed container (25, 5'). The apparatus is appropriate for studying fluids under pressure or comprising volatile components. The outer magnetic field may be brought to any position and held thereto. Thus, by determining the orientation of the rotor, it is possible to determine the elastic and plastic properties of the object under study. The rotor (6') is the only part in motion of the apparatus. |
